
The Manx public is being asked to suggest names for the Island's new House of Keys constituencies.
Twelve two-seat constituencies are to be created after Tywnald accepted the recommendations of the independent Boundary Review Committee in June.
The new system will bring an end to the current mix of one, two and three-seat constituencies and means each MHK will represent roughly the same number of voters.
But the names of the new Keys seats are still to be agreed.
The committee gave them working titles such as north, south, west, east and Onchan Urban.
But if you prefer the name 'Ayre and Michael' to 'North' now's the time to speak up!
